The Health Systems Specialist (Strategic Planner) is located in the Office of the Associate Director (AD) at Lexington VA Healthcare System (LVAHCS). The Strategic Planner is responsible for all strategic planning, Capital Assets Realignment, community-based outpatient clinics (CBOCs) planning and business planning associated with program development and expansion initiatives.

Duties

The incumbent is involved in developing, analyzing, evaluating, advising on, or improving the effectiveness of work methods and procedures, organizations, manpower utilization, distribution of work assignments, management controls, information and documentation systems, and/or similar functions of management. The incumbent coordinates population-based studies involving data collection and analysis, statistical forecasting and related methodologies, and special projects for the healthcare system AD and Executive Leadership Team (ELT) involving healthcare system - specific or network - wide initiatives. As the Strategic Planner for the facility and all associated sites of care, the incumbent coordinates the Healthcare System Planning Cycle which involves: Assisting senior leadership in developing planning assumptions and drivers; Developing a Healthcare System Operating Plan overview to guide Healthcare System services in developing their strategic plans; Integrating service plans into the Healthcare System Plan; Monitoring the implementation of the Healthcare System Plan; Chairing the Healthcare System Strategic Planning Board; Chairing the Space & Activation Committee; Planning and organizing the quarterly healthcare system strategic planning summits; and Entering all plans into the Health Systems Planning Application and the Strategic Capital Investment Program (SCIP); The incumbent provides input and implements a healthcare system market plan that supports Quality health care delivery, improves access to Veterans' health care services, and guides future capital investments. The incumbent is responsible for completing data requirements to identify gaps in markets requiring planning initiatives (PIs) based on standardized methodology, including the use of the Health Systems Planning Application and SCIP framework. The incumbent submits completed market plans with PIs to VISN and VACO within established time frames. The incumbent is responsible for independently analyzing appropriate information and disseminating new directives and instructional materials received from VACO, VISN and other offices outside of the VA that affect the strategic plan or direction of LVAHCS. The incumbent is responsible for performing the following duties: Coordinates, implements, and oversees the ongoing implementation of national guidance and directives into healthcare system plans; Coordinates, implements, and oversees the ongoing development of the healthcare system and strategic plans; Oversee the activation of all renovated and/or constructed space, to include oversight of the activation timelines and task-group activities; Applies analytical and evaluative techniques to issues concerning the efficiency and effectiveness of health care system operations within the healthcare system; Performs detailed analyses of complex functions and work processes related to the healthcare system; Completes qualitative and quantitative studies including financial reports and cost effectiveness analyses; Drafts comprehensive reports, studies, business plans, and presentations for the healthcare system's senior management; Establishes project goals and objectives and provides findings and recommendations to senior executives; Overseas the preparation of Business Plans for activation of CBOCs. These plans are submitted to VISN 9 office, Central Office, and Congress for review and approval; Identifies short and long-term planning parameters required to accommodate existing and future health care demands; Coordinates project design and activation meetings with healthcare system management, LVAHCS staff and external community stakeholders; and Responsible for healthcare system strategic and healthcare system planning projects/initiatives. To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ement, 10/16/2023. TIME-IN-GRADE REQUIREMENT: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ement. For a GS-13 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-12.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ials. If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ement. In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ade. Examples of appropriate SF-50s include: Within grade increases at the highest grade held; or Promotions with an effective date more than one year old; or SF-50s at the highest grade held with an effective date more than one year old.. Award 50s do not provide sufficient information and will not be accepted for the purpose of verifying time-in-grade. INDIVIDUAL OCCUPATIONAL REQUIREMENT: 1. Progressively responsible analytical or administrative, or clinical management or supervisory experience in the health care field. This work may have been performed in an operating health care facility or a higher organizational echelon with advisory or directional authority over such facilities. Work must have involved a close working relationship with facility managers and analysis and/or coordination of administrative, clinical, or other service activities, and provided knowledge of the following: Missions, organizations, programs, and requirements of health care delivery systems Regulations and standards of various regulatory and credentialing groups Government-wide, agency, and facility systems and requirements in various administrative areas such as budget, personnel, and procurement. OR 2. Education: Undergraduate or graduate education with a major study in hospital administration, public health administration, or related fields such as business or public administration with course work in health care administration. (TRANSCRIPT MUST BE PROVIDED.) NOTE: CANDIDATES USING EDUCATION TO MEET THE INDIVIDUAL OCCUPATIONAL REQUIREMENT MUST SUBMIT AN UNOFFICIAL TRANSCRIPT OF CONFERRED DEGREE BY THE ANNOUNCEMENT CLOSING. LATE SUBMISSIONS WILL NOT BE ACCEPTED. In addition to the Time-in-Grade Requirement and Individual Occupational Requirement, applicants must also possess the specialized experience as described below. GS-13 S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ade GS-12 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ization. Qualifying specialized experience is defined as: Conducting statistical analysis on data to identify patterns/trends and variances. Collecting and analyzing medical information for external abstractors. Developing operational protocols, procedures, and methods for assessing and evaluating the effectiveness of operating programs in meeting goals and objectives. Analyzing health service delivery gaps based on the needs of veteran population and application of the capital asset planning process. Examining policy issues and strategic planning with a long-term perspective. Determining objectives, setting priorities, and anticipating potential threats or opportunities. You will be rated on the following Competencies for this position: #232 Project ManagementAdministration and ManagementPlanning and EvaluatingStrategic Thinking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religions; spiritual; community; student; social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ience. Note: A full year of work is considered to be 35-40 hours of work per week. Part-time experience will be credited on the basis of time actually spent in appropriate activities. Applicants wishing to receive credit for such experience must indicate clearly the nature of their duties and responsibilities in each position and the number of hours a week spent in such employment.
